5 3/4" square base.
Penny Black image stamped on white card with Versafine Black. Then I sponged the background with Spun Sugar, Antique Linen and Tumbled Glass. Then I added Liquid Pearls and painted the leaves with Twinkling H2Os. I added a Woodware sentiment.
Paper lace is tissue paper cut with Dienamics Dizzy Border. I ran some tape along the back of the card and ruffled the lace onto it.
